What changed is now they officially weigh in before the media weigh in due to the regulation relaxing to allow them a bigger window. Lots of them like to weigh in first thing in the morning then rehydrate for longer as well. So the part where they get on the scale before the face-off they are already rehydrated now.

You can see the edited together real weigh-ins on YouTube if you want to see how they look at their cut weight.
